The S7 200 Smart PLC (Programmable Logic Controller) is a widely used industrial automation device developed by Siemens. It is renowned for its reliability, flexibility, and user-friendly interface. However, like any other electronic device, it is not immune to password-related issues. Forgetting or losing the password to access the S7 200 Smart PLC can be frustrating and costly, especially in industrial settings where downtime can lead to significant losses.
